Picking the ideal fireplace includes numerous factors. Here's a checklist of considerations to help purchasers make an informed choice:
Purpose: Determine whether the fireplace will be a primary heat source or primarily for atmosphere.
Area: Measure your available space to guarantee that the fireplace will fit appropriately without crowding your furnishings.
Venting Options: Consider whether your chosen fireplace requires a chimney or can be ventless. This may influence installation expenses and alternatives.
Fuel Type: Decide between wood, gas, electrical, or bioethanol based upon schedule, expense, and individual choice.
Design and style: Choose a style that complements your home's decoration, whether it be modern, traditional, or rustic.
Installation: Check if you need a professional installer or if it's a DIY-friendly unit. Some types, like electrical fireplaces, are usually easier to set up.
Maintenance: Factor in the maintenance required for various fireplace types, such as the requirement for routine cleaning or fuel replenishment.
Spending plan: Set a budget that includes not just the cost of the fireplace however also setup and maintenance expenses.

Frequently Asked Questions1. What is the finest type of fireplace for a small living-room?
Electric fireplaces are frequently the very Best Price Fireplaces choice for smaller sized spaces due to their compact style and lack of requirement for venting or a chimney.
2. Are gas fireplaces safer than wood-burning fireplaces?
In general, gas fireplaces can be considered safer as they produce fewer emissions, require less maintenance, and are less most likely to cause a chimney fire. Nevertheless, appropriate installation is essential Small Stoves For Sale both types.
3. Do I need an authorization to install a fireplace?
The majority of jurisdictions require an authorization for new fireplace setups, especially for wood-burning or gas types. Constantly check local policies before acquiring.
4. How can I design my fireplace for the vacations?
Embellishing your fireplace with seasonal garlands, candle lights, or even stockings can provide it a festive touch. Use non-flammable products and guarantee safety when decorating.
5. How often should I clean my fireplace?
For wood-burning fireplaces, it's suggested to have them cleaned up and examined at least when a year. Gas and electrical fireplaces must also be occasionally inspected for security.
